Method
- Combine ground beef, onion powder, garlic powder, Worcestershire sauce, salt, and pepper. Form into 4 patties.
- Heat a large skillet over medium-high heat. Cook patties for 3-4 minutes per side until browned. Remove and set aside, keeping fat in the pan.
- Reduce heat to medium. Add butter to the skillet with beef drippings. Once melted, whisk in flour and cook for 1 minute until golden.
- Gradually whisk in beef broth, soy sauce, sugar, and Worcestershire sauce. Simmer until thickened (about 3-5 minutes). Season with extra pepper.
- Return patties to the gravy to warm through for 1-2 minutes.
- In a separate non-stick pan, fry eggs sunny-side up or over-easy.
- To serve, place a scoop of rice on a plate, top with a burger patty, smother with gravy, and top with a fried egg.
- Garnish with chopped green onions and serve immediately.
Notes
For a richer gravy, add sautéed mushrooms and onions to the pan before adding the flour. Serve with a side of macaroni salad for the full plate lunch experience.
